VW Golf GTD (2013) first pictures of diesel hot hatch

Thu, 21 Feb 2013

VW's Golf GTD - a performance diesel brother to the GTI hot hatch - is here. Rated at 182bhp and 280lb ft, it boasts more punch than the old GTD (an extra 12bhp and 14lb ft), and scores better fuel economy too: up 14mpg to 67.3mpg, if you opt for the six-speed manual gearbox. Could this be the Holy Grail of hot hatches, with punch and economy? Here's the lowdown.

Ford announces new Kuga models

Mon, 01 Dec 2008

Slotting in as the base model is a 2wd 2.0 TDCi which has a Co2 output of just 159g/km. This is a crucial point for businesses when the regulations change in April 2009. By coming in at under 160g/km the new Kuga will be eligible for a 20% writing down allowance, as opposed to the 10% for cars over 160g/km.

Howard Hughes’s Lincoln sells for $1 million at Tulsa auction

Thu, 18 Jun 2009

A 1936 Lincoln Boat Tail Speedster--customized to the personal tastes of Howard Hughes--sold for $1 million at the Leake Car Show & Auction on June 13 in Tulsa, Okla. The head-turning blue and polished aluminum classic was the headliner at a sale that raked in $12.2 million and attracted more than 10,000 people to the three-day event. The Boat Tail is a truly unique car.
